How to Display Christmas Cards in a Unique and Elegant Way

The holiday season is full of joy, cheer, and the thoughtful gesture of sending and receiving Christmas cards. These cards are not just a way to share well-wishes with loved ones, but they also serve as cherished mementos that reflect the warmth and beauty of the season. Rather than letting them pile up on a countertop or clutter the fridge, why not display them in a way that adds elegance to your holiday decor? Here are some creative and stylish ways to showcase your Christmas cards.

1. Create a Card Display Garland

A festive garland is an easy yet impactful way to display your cards. It adds a whimsical and elegant touch to your space, whether draped across your mantel, along a staircase railing, or on a wall.

  • Materials: Use a string of twine, ribbon, or even a thin metallic chain to hang your cards. You can clip the cards to the garland using small clothespins or elegant gold clips, silver clips in red for a pop of color.
  • Arrangement: Hang the garland horizontally or in a cascading pattern for added visual interest. Mix and match different sizes of cards or keep them uniform for a sleek look.

2. Frame Your Cards for a Gallery Wall

If you're looking for a more refined way to display your cards, consider framing them and creating a card‑themed gallery wall. This turns each card into a small piece of art and creates a stunning visual focal point in your home.

  • Picture Frames: Choose picture frames that complement your existing decor. Opt for elegant, gold frames or silver frames for a luxurious look or go with simple, minimalist frames for a more contemporary feel.
  • Swap Cards: As the holiday season progresses, you can swap out old cards for new ones to keep the display fresh and updated.

3. Create a Holiday Card Wreath

A card wreath is a beautiful way to show off your cards while also creating a festive decoration for your door, mantel, or wall. This approach gives your cards a circular, harmonious look that's perfect for the season.

  • DIY Wreath: Use a foam wreath base, and then attach cards to it using glue, pins, or twine. You can add other decorative elements like faux holly, pinecones, or ribbons to enhance the wreath's festive vibe.
  • Floating Wreath: For a more modern take, consider suspending the wreath in the air with transparent fishing line for a floating effect.

4. Hang Cards from a Christmas Tree

Add a unique twist to your Christmas tree by hanging your cards from its branches. This is especially effective for those who have a smaller tree or prefer a minimalist approach to decorating.

  • Attachment Options: Use ribbon or festive string to tie the cards to the branches. For added elegance, use satin ribbons or velvet ribbons in holiday colors like red, green, gold, or silver.
  • Tree Placement: Arrange your cards thoughtfully around the tree, balancing the decorations to ensure the cards complement the overall tree design.

5. Utilize a Decorative Cardholder Stand

A stylish cardholder stand can be both functional and decorative. This is a sophisticated way to keep your cards organized and visible without taking up much space.

  • Tiered Stand: A tiered cardholder stand allows you to display several cards at once in a neat, vertical arrangement. Choose a stand with a vintage finish or metallic finish for a more elegant look.
  • Rotating Cardholder: A rotating cardholder, often used for displaying photographs, works well for cards too. This way, you can easily flip through your cards to enjoy each one individually.

6. Incorporate Cards into Your Table Setting

If you're hosting holiday dinners or parties, why not incorporate Christmas cards into your table setting? This adds an extra layer of festive cheer and serves as a conversation starter.

  • Place Cards: Place one card at each guest's seat as a personal touch. This could be a beautiful way to acknowledge friends and family while enhancing your table decor.
  • Card Centerpiece: Gather your favorite cards and arrange them in a decorative bowl or under a cloche as part of your centerpiece. Layer them with other holiday decor items like ornaments, pinecones, or candles for a complete festive look.

7. Use a Wire Frame or Corkboard

For a practical yet stylish display, you can use a wire frame or corkboard to pin up your cards. This creates an organized and clutter‑free display that's perfect for larger collections of cards.

  • Wire Frame: Hang a wire frame (or wire grid) on your wall and use small clips to attach the cards. This option is versatile and allows you to arrange the cards in any pattern or shape you prefer.
  • Corkboard: Pinning cards to a corkboard offers a neat and tidy solution. You can cover the corkboard in fabric that complements your holiday decor or use a wooden frame for a more rustic look.

8. Craft a Card Tree

For a playful and inventive approach, create a Christmas tree entirely out of your cards. This can be done by arranging cards in a triangle shape on the wall, or you can stack them on a flat surface to form a tree‑like structure.

  • Wall Tree: Stick the cards to the wall in the shape of a tree, either with tape or removable adhesive hooks. Add some lights or ornaments around the tree for extra sparkle.
  • Stacked Tree: If you prefer a more three‑dimensional version, stack the cards in a pyramid‑like shape on a console table or a mantel. Add some faux snow or glitter for a magical effect.

9. Hang Cards on a Ladder or Vintage Ladder Shelf

A vintage‑style ladder makes a charming and rustic display for your Christmas cards. Lean the ladder against a wall or place it on a flat surface for an elegant touch to your holiday decor.

  • Card Hanging: Use twine or ribbon to hang your cards along the ladder rungs. For added elegance, incorporate small ornaments or festive accents between the cards.
  • Display Shelves: If you use a ladder with shelves, stack your cards neatly on the shelves or use the space for other holiday‑themed decor like candles or small figurines.
    Tools: Consider a vintage‑style ladder or a ladder with built‑in shelves for added versatility.

10. Display Cards in a Vintage Box or Basket

For a chic, yet simple display, consider storing your Christmas cards in a vintage box or basket. This works well if you want to keep your cards organized while also giving them a cozy, rustic home.

  • Decorative Boxes: Choose a beautiful decorative box with a holiday motif, or use a wooden crate for a more natural, farmhouse look. You can even decorate the box with a bow or ribbon to enhance its festive appearance.
  • Wicker Baskets: A wicker basket adds a cozy, vintage charm to your space. Stack the cards neatly inside and add sprigs of holly or pinecones to enhance the display.

Conclusion

Displaying Christmas cards is a wonderful way to celebrate the season and keep your loved ones close, even when they can't be physically present. With these elegant and unique ideas, you can transform your holiday cards into beautiful decor that complements your home's festive atmosphere. Whether you prefer a traditional or contemporary display, these creative approaches will help you make the most of this beloved holiday tradition. Happy holidays!
